Im an RN, I work in a critical access hospital in upstate NY. I do alot of inpatient and ER work. Its great!! Great pay, great hours, never have to worry about a job. Nurses are in very high demand, Male nurses with ER experience even higher... liking your job is 1/2 the battle, getting paid a decent wage for what you do is the other half. I only have to work 14 days a month, I always get every other weekend off and take home $5000/month. I have only been at it a year so as my experience grows so will my paycheck... dosn't get much better!!
